I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T MADRAS
G. R. Swaminathan, V. Lakshminarayanan, JJ
E. Rangan – Appellant
Versus
Tahsildar – Respondent
| Table of Content |
|---|
| 1. granting interim protection pending disposal of statutory appeals against eviction orders. (Para 1 , 2) |
(Order of the Court was made by G.R.Swaminathan J.)
Heard both sides.
2. The petitioners suffered an eviction order under Section 6 of the Tamil Nadu Land Encroachment Act, 1905. The petitioners have already filed an appeal before the District Collector on 19.05.2026. Since interim order has not been granted, the petitioners apprehend that they may be dispossessed in the meanwhile. We direct the District Collector to dispose of the petitioners’ appeal as expeditiously as possible. Till the appeal is disposed of, the eviction order shall not be enforced. The writ petition is disposed of accordingly.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petition is closed. There shall be no order as to costs.
